Django怎么实现数据库备份和恢复
导读:在Django中,可以通过使用Django自带的dumpdata和loaddata命令来实现数据库备份和恢复。 数据库备份: 在命令行中运行以下命令可以将数据库中的数据备份为一个JSON文件: python manage.py dump...
在Django中,可以通过使用Django自带的dumpdata
和loaddata
命令来实现数据库备份和恢复。
- 数据库备份: 在命令行中运行以下命令可以将数据库中的数据备份为一个JSON文件:
python manage.py dumpdata >
backup.json
这将把整个数据库的数据备份到名为backup.json
的文件中。
- 数据库恢复: 要恢复数据库,可以使用以下命令:
python manage.py loaddata backup.json
这将从backup.json
文件中加载数据并恢复到数据库中。
注意:在备份和恢复数据库时,请确保数据库连接已经配置好,并且数据库中的数据没有发生变化。此外,备份和恢复数据库可能会造成数据丢失或冲突,建议在执行这些操作之前进行全面的测试和备份。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Django怎么实现数据库备份和恢复
本文地址: https://pptw.com/jishu/670207.html